Lufel explains that humanity's hopes and desires are being stolen, including Nagisa's. While attempting to leave the Metaverse, the pair are attacked by Shadows, creatures formed from warped desires who attack humans on sight. Nagisa awakens his Persona, Jápelošík, and is able to defeat the shadows with Lufel's help, allowing them to return to the real world.

After the scene ends, it is revealed Persona 5 The Phantom X that it was just a nightmare that the protagonist had. After waking up from the dream, he makes his way to school and a mysterious owl proceeds to follow him.

Lufel points out to Nagisa a former baseball player, Takeyuki Kiuchi, who intentionally rams into women in the subway as a means of attaining his misogynistic desires, and says that in order to stop him, they must enter Kiuchi's palace (a baseball stadium) within the Metaverse and steal his treasure, an object which is the source of warped desires.

Excluding the false Igor in Persona 5, this game marks the first time that recycled voice lines of Isamu Tanonaka are not used for Igor's Japanese voice. Igor instead has a new voice actor that provides him with brand new voice lines.
